beach alectryon vs Stinging Nettle Tree
Alectryon coriaceus compared with Dendrocnide harveyi
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| beach alectryon | Stinging Nettle Tree |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Plantae (растения) | Plantae (растения) |
| Phylum same | Magnoliophyta (магнолиофиты) | Magnoliophyta (магнолиофиты) |
| Class same |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) | Magnoliopsida (Dicots) |
| Order | Sapindales (сапиндоцветные) | Rosales (розоцветные) |
| Family | Sapindaceae | Urticaceae |
| Genus | Alectryon | Dendrocnide |
| Species | Alectryon coriaceus | Dendrocnide harveyi |
Evolutionary Relationship
beach alectryon and Stinging Nettle Tree share a common ancestor at the Class level: Magnoliopsida. (Dicots)
